Israel has attacked dozens of strategic military facilities in Iran, including factories for the production of missiles and UAVs, as well as missile launch bases, Israeli television Channel 12 reported.
"Over the past few hours, fighter jets have attacked dozens of strategic facilities in Iran, while key military facilities of the Iranian defense industry have become the epicenter of the attack. The targets include missile factories, enterprises for the development and production of UAVs, as well as ballistic missile launch bases — all part of the core of the Iranian arms industry," the TV channel's news service said.
